W400 ADW is a 2007 Volvo XC90 in White with a 2,402c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 40 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.
Across all 2007 Volvo XC90 models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.1% with a typical mileage of 101,138 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volvo XC90 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 23,030 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W400 ADW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volvo XC90 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 19 years old, this Volvo XC90 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
